Key Components of an Optimal Health Assessment
Optimal health assessments are composed of several essential parts that come together to provide a full understanding of your health. The first component is the physical evaluation. This step involves a thorough examination of your body, including checking vital signs like blood pressure, heart rate, and body mass index. These evaluations help detect potential early warning signs that might need attention.
Another key component is the lifestyle analysis. Your daily habits, such as your diet, exercise routine, and stress levels, play a big role in your health. This assessment looks at these factors to identify patterns or habits that may be affecting your well-being. By examining these lifestyle elements, the assessment can recommend changes or improvements tailored to your needs.
Advanced screenings and diagnostic tests are also crucial in an optimal health assessment. These tests can include blood work, urine analysis, and imaging tests, like ultrasounds or MRIs. They provide a deeper level of insight into your body, helping to detect issues that aren't always apparent through physical examinations alone.

Getting ready for an optimal health assessment involves a bit of preparation to make sure you get the most accurate and beneficial results. Start by gathering any medical records or information related to your health history. This includes past test results, a list of medications you're taking, and any concerns or symptoms you've noticed. Having this information on hand helps paint a complete picture of your health for the professionals conducting the assessment.
Think about what you’d like to discuss during your assessment. It helps to jot down questions or topics beforehand. Consider asking about the specifics of any tests they'll be conducting, the implications of potential results, or advice on managing lifestyle factors like diet and exercise. These questions help you engage actively and make informed choices based on your assessment.
Proper preparation ensures the accuracy of your results. Avoid eating or drinking specific things if instructed, especially if fasting is required for certain tests. Dress comfortably, as some parts of the assessment may involve physical activity or require you to change into a gown.
